What Is The Difference Between Apr And Interest Rate

The mortgage APR is the interest rate plus the costs of things like discount points and fees. This number is higher than the interest rate and is a more accurate representation of what you’ll actually pay on your mortgage annually.

Why is it important to understand the difference between the interest rate and APR? When you’re shopping around for lenders, you may find that one charges a lower interest rate, so you think that company is the obvious choice. But you might actually find out the APR is higher than what you can get with another lender because it charges hefty fees. In reality, it might not be the best deal.

Your Credit Score Can Fluctuate

You may see some short-term movement in your credit score. This happens as information is added or falls off your report, which can happen frequently. Our latestConsumer Pulse revealed one-third of consumers monitor their credit at least weekly. Its encouraging to see people take an active approach to managing their credit health. But when it comes to your credit score, theres no need to obsess over minor, day-to-day changes. Nor is it necessary to achieve a perfect score. Trying to stay within a certain credit range is a smart, less stressful way to monitor your score.

Also, your credit score may not be the only thing a lender looks at when making a lending decision. For example, if you apply for a mortgage, lenders may also verify your income, personal assets and employment history. Because lenders look at multiple factors, its important to strive for overall financial wellness in addition to any credit score goal you may have. Building an emergency savings account and creating a plan to pay down debt, if you have any, will help you be more financially secure and can reflect positively in your credit health.

Can I Get A Mortgage If My Credit Score Is Low

Can I Get A Car Loan With A Credit Score Of 600? in 2021 ...

When we talk about minimum credit scores required to get approved for a mortgage, were talking about conventional lenders, such as big banks. These traditional lenders are usually quite stringent about their mortgage approval requirements, including the credit scores needed for mortgage approval.

There are options for bad credit borrowers who are looking for a mortgage to finance a home purchase. Credit unions, trust companies, and subprime lenders are potential sources for mortgages for borrowers who cant qualify with their banks because of their sub-par credit scores. These sources often deal with people who may be viewed as risky to conventional lenders.

It should be noted that if you do plan to apply for a mortgage with one of these lenders with a bad credit score, you will likely pay a higher interest rate than you would if you had a higher credit score and applied with a conventional lender.

Thats why its best to consider taking the time to improve your credit score before applying for a mortgage. That way youll have an easier time getting approved for a home loan and clinch a lower rate, which will make your mortgage less expensive.

Credit Score Credit Card Options

Having a credit score in the good range should make you eligible for most credit cards. You can expect an average interest rate of 13.5 to 16.5 percent on most credit cards.

A 730 credit score is not a guarantee of credit card approvals. If youve filed bankruptcy in the past, have a low income or have a history of opening credit cards frequently, you can still be denied. Individuals who are denied traditional unsecured credit cards often choose to open a secured card as they have higher approval rates.

How Good Is A 730 Credit Score

A 730 credit score is considered good and just a few points shy of being excellent by many. If we are talking about a FICO score, this score is about 20 points below what would be needed for the best interest rates.

A perfect credit score is technically 850, but in order to secure the best rates you actually dont need a credit score that high. In fact, the real perfect score is likely a 760.

Magnify Money, showed that according to Informa Research, the lowest rates offered on various mortgage related loans are being offered to people with scores at or higher than 760. And, the lowest rates offered on various auto loans are being offered to people with scores at or higher than 720.

I think that for optimal credit card approvals the minimum credit score somewhere around 750. So with a credit score of 730 you just need to bump your score up about 20 or maybe 30 points to get optimal approvals and rates, in my opinion. But in addition to increasing your credit score you also want to have a more robust credit profile. And below I will show you some different ways to build a better credit profile.

How Good Is A 700 Credit Score

Mortgage lenders tend to group , and applicants within one range receive the same interest rates. On a scale of 300 to 850, a 700 credit score usually falls into the good range.

Having a credit score of 700 is advantageous because:

  • It can help you qualify for the loan. Most conventional and government-backed mortgage programs require a credit score of at least 640. So with a score of 700, youll be able to check off that requirement.
  • You could have room to negotiate for better terms. Because you have a good credit score, lenders might be willing to negotiate the mortgage rate and other loan terms to compete for your business.
  • A good score can lead to lower interest rates. Thats because credit scores help lenders predict risk, and a higher score lets them know youre likely to make payments on time.

Factors that affect your credit score include:

Payment history. Delinquent accounts and late or missed payments can harm your credit score. A history of paying your bills on time will help your credit score. It’s pretty straightforward, and it’s the single biggest influence on your credit score, accounting for as much as 35% of your FICO® Score.

. To determine your credit utilization ratio, add up the balances on your revolving credit accounts and divide the result by your total credit limit. If you owe $4,000 on your credit cards and have a total credit limit of $10,000, for instance, your credit utilization rate is 40%. You probably know your credit score will suffer if you “max out” your credit limit by pushing utilization toward 100%, but you may not know that most experts recommend keeping your utilization ratio below 30% to avoid lowering your credit scores. Credit usage is responsible for about 30% of your FICO® Score.

What Qualifies As A Good Credit Score

For those who arent as familiar with their credit score, its a three-digit number that encompasses all your credit-related activity into one cumulative average. In Canada, credit scores range anywhere from 300 to 900. The higher your credit score is, the better your chances are of getting approved for various loans and other credit products. Generally speaking, a score of 650 and above is considered good and means that you are a low default risk and a better candidate for lending. A credit score of 750 or higher is deemed excellent.

    Can You Get A Joint Mortgage If One Person Has Bad Credit

    Maybe. Remember that although it may be tempting to try applying for a mortgage with just the person who has a great credit score, most lenders will not allow this.

    The first thing that a lender will consider is your relationship. If you are married, you will have to apply jointly for a mortgage. The mortgage lender will look at each credit score and credit report and make a decision based on your joint credit file.

    Lenders consider your income, outstanding credit, employment status, ages, marital status, whether you have joint bank accounts and credit cards, and your experience buying property .

    When you apply, you may be able to provide written reasons for your problems that have damaged your credit score. This can help your application when your credit score is bad.
